Frequently Asked Questions about Blackhawk
How much are Studio apartments in Blackhawk?
There are currently 6 Studio Apartments in Blackhawk with rent ranges from $1,957 to $2,468 with an average price of $2,098.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om Blackhawk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in Blackhawk ranges from $1,825 to $3,800 with an average monthly rent of $2,547.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in Blackhawk c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in Blackhawk range from $2,075 to $4,184.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$3,101.
How expensive are Blackhawk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 17 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in Blackhawk on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$3,100 to $4,935 - averaging $3,780 for the location.
